Why drains pipes in Alexandria behave the way they do

Plumbing concerns adhere to the age of the neighborhood. In pre-war homes near King Road, original actors iron can be harsh within, like sandpaper to oil and dust. Those pipelines were meant for a various age of soaps and water usage. Over time, inner scaling tightens the size, and all caked fat or coffee ground has more locations to capture. Farther west toward Academy Road and Beauregard, post-war residential or commercial properties often have a mix of materials, with clay or Orangeburg sewer laterals that have actually lived past their convenience area. Clay areas shift at joints and invite hairline root invasion. The roots flourish where grass watering and foundation plantings maintain the soil damp.

On top of products and age, Alexandria sees wide swings in between soaking tornados and droughts. After heavy rainfall, sump pumps push even more water toward major lines, and any weak point in a sewer ends up being visible. During cold wave, oil in cooking area runs becomes a ceraceous cork. The city's narrow alleys and shared easements make complex gain access to. A specialist drain cleaning company that functions right here consistently discovers to stage devices with marginal footprint, coordinate with neighbors for cleanout accessibility, and prepare for the old-house peculiarities that do disappoint up in a textbook.

What a skilled drain cleaning go to in fact looks like

A conventional solution call must begin with a discussion and a quick study. You are not a ticket number, and every min of history helps. If the shower room sink in the upstairs hall has been slow-moving for a year and the kitchen area backed up last week, those realities indicate separate issues. One is likely a local blockage in the trap arm or vertical pile. The various other might be a grease choke in the straight cooking area run or a partial obstruction in the main. A tech who pays attention can conserve you both time and money.

After the walk-through, the work divides right into accessibility, diagnosis, and removal. Gain access to depends on the component and where the blockage is, however cleanouts are the best starting factor. If a building does not have usable cleanouts, it could require pulling a toilet or getting rid of a catch. For medical diagnosis, experts rely on 2 tools as a baseline: a cable device and a video camera. The cord identifies whether the line is openable. The cam shows why it obtained blocked and whether the piping itself is sound.

Cable job has its very own finesse. On a cooking area line, cable option issues because soft cables pierce via oil and then "cork-screw" it without scraping a clean path. A stiffer cable with a correctly sized blade has a tendency to cut as opposed to poke holes, which indicates the line stays clear longer. In actors iron, oscillating and step-by-step forward pressure prevents gouging a currently slim wall surface. In clay laterals with roots, you do not wish to ram the wire so hard that it broadens a joint. The goal is managed reducing, not brute force.

Once flow is recovered, the cam levels. I have located offsets that only obstruct when a cleaning device discharges at full rate, and stomaches that hold just sufficient water to catch paper for weeks. Without a cam, you might think the blockage is random and brace for the next one. With video clip, you know whether you need a repair service, a hydro jetting service, or simply far better habits.

Clogged drainpipe repair work, crafted for the specific problem

Clogged drains are not a solitary category. Hair in a tub waste needs a various touch than dust arrested around burrs in a 1950s galvanized arm. Easy hair obstructions react to manual removal and a short cord run. If the bathtub has an old trip-lever assembly with a corroded springtime, that device might be the actual problem, capturing hair like a rake. Changing the setting up while the line is open stops the repeat call.

Kitchen sinks are the war zone. Modern meal soaps reduced grease better than they made use of to, yet cooking oils and starchy foods still glue themselves to the pipeline wall surfaces. Do it yourself enzyme products have their location for maintenance, yet they can not dig deep into hardened fats that have actually cooled down and layered. On a grease line, a two-step method functions best: mechanical cutting to restore circulation, then a regulated warm water flush to wash suspended fats downstream. If the grease extends right into the primary, or if the build-up is heavy and split, hydro jetting becomes a smarter option than repeated cabling.

Toilets provide their very own challenges. A single clog after an unadvised flush of wipes is something. Repeated blockages indicate a trap design concern, an underpowered flush, or a partial blockage past the storage room bend. I have discovered plaything dinosaurs wedged past the trap, unidentified to the home owner, that only caused troubles when paper stuck behind them. A video camera with a tiny head can slip past the bathroom flange after drawing the fixture, and that five-minute appearance can conserve you replacing an entire toilet that is blameless.

Basement floor drains and laundry standpipes usually misguide. When both back-up, many people think the main sewage system is blocked. Often that holds true. Various other times a check valve has actually failed, or a standpipe is undersized for a high-efficiency washing machine that discards a rise. A major drain cleaning service tests fixtures one by one, watches circulations, and associates the timing of back-ups. If the line holds throughout low-flow components yet burps throughout a washing machine cycle, ability, not outright blockage, is your villain.

When hydro jetting is the right move

Hydro jetting uses high-pressure water, usually in between 1,500 and 4,000 PSI, supplied through a pipe with a specialized nozzle. The water cuts grease and searches the pipeline wall surface, and the back jets draw the pipe onward while flushing particles back to the cleanout. For hefty grease and split scale, it is a lot more efficient than cabling because it cleans the complete circumference of the pipeline. In root-invaded clay laterals, a root-cutting nozzle opens the line much more evenly than a spiral blade that can leave hairs to catch paper.

Jetting brings its own rules. Pipeline condition determines stress and nozzle option. In breakable cast iron with evident thinning, make use of lower stress and a spinning nozzle that polishes as opposed to blades. In more recent PVC, greater stress with a warthog or similar nozzle clears sludge fast without threat. A skilled technology determines just how rapidly the line is removing by the feeling of the tube, the audio of return water, and the debris exiting the cleanout. If sand or accumulation pours out, you may be handling a damaged pipeline or a flattened area, and every minute of jetting should be balanced versus the threat of cleaning a lot more bed linens away.

The ideal usage instance for hydro jetting in Alexandria is the kitchen-to-main run in older homes, the major drainpipe with scale and paper hang-ups, and business lines that see constant food waste. Dining Establishments on Mount Vernon Method understand the rhythm: quarterly jetting maintains service continuous. For a homeowner with reoccuring cooking area sink back-ups every three months, a single jetting commonly resets the clock for a year or more, provided the line is audio and the family stays clear of unloading oil down the drain.

Sewer cleansing that respects the line and the property

Sewer cleaning has to do with recovering flow, however that does not imply sacrificing the yard or the pathway. Alexandria's narrow lots often conceal the sewage system lateral underneath yard beds and stone walkways. A thoughtful sewer cleaning service phases tubes and equipments to safeguard plantings and stays clear of unnecessary excavation. Begin with every available cleanout. If the building does not have one near the front, it might be worth setting up a new cleanout at the building line. That solitary renovation can transform a half-day fight into a one-hour maintenance job.

Cabling a sewer should be a gauged process. If origins are present, a series of progressively larger blades is far better than leaping to the optimum dimension and eating the joint into an uneven bore. Camera assessment after the very first pass tells you where the origins are getting in. Lots of Alexandria laterals have a brief clay segment from your home to the walkway, then a PVC replacement to the city main. The transition is where origins attack. As soon as you understand the exact area, you can reduce easily and talk about whether a spot repair service, liner, or proceeded maintenance makes local drain cleaning service sense.

Grease in a sewer is much less usual for single-family homes, however multi-unit buildings and homes with basement kitchen areas see it much more. Jetting excels right here, with a last pass of warm water to lug the slurry downstream. If numerous systems contribute to the line, the schedule matters as long as the method. Collaborating a building-wide kitchen pause during the solution avoids fresh discharge from relocating oil right into a newly cleansed segment.

The math behind "rooter currently, repair later"

Not every defect warrants instant substitute. I carry a collection of examples in my head from work where persistence and maintenance worked much better than a rush to dig. A homeowner on a tree-lined street had origins at a single joint, 6 feet from the aesthetic. We cut them clean, jetted the line, and saw a minor countered on video camera without much soil visible. Rather than trench a rock sidewalk and disrupt the well established boxwoods, we scheduled origin reducing every 12 to 18 months and fed a little dosage of root control foam after the spring growth flush. That was 8 years earlier. The pathway is intact, and overall upkeep expenses still rest listed below the cost of excavation by a large margin.

On the other hand, I have seen stomaches that hold two inches of water over a long stretch. Video camera video footage reveals paper being in the dip, moving just with heavy flows. In those cases, no amount of jetting modifications the geometry. You can maintain around a stubborn belly, however you will cope with regular slowdowns and more stringent policies concerning what goes down. If the belly rests under a driveway slated for resurfacing, work with the fixing with the paving. You only wish to excavate once.

Practical practices that decrease blockages without babying the system

Some practices carry more weight than others. Waste disposal unit are not the villains they are constructed to be, but they can be abused. Coffee grounds are fine in percentages if flushed with lots of water, but they become mortar when combined with grease. Rice and pasta swell and adhesive to sludge. Wipes classified "flushable" spread slowly and entangle in rough pipe wall surfaces. Soap residue in older bathtubs is more concerning water chemistry and low-flow components than anything else. Washing hair catchers and regular enzyme upkeep aid maintain those lines honest.

A well-timed warm water flush after greasy cooking evenings makes a difference. Run the faucet on warm for a minute after dishwashing. It does not liquify old grease, yet it presses soft residues out of the catch arm and into larger diameter pipe where they are less most likely to stick. For washing, spacing loads protects against a rise that bewilders limited standpipes. If your electronic camera revealed a tummy, that spacing is not optional.

Hydro jetting, cabling, or repair service: exactly how to choose

Think of cabling as the scalpel, jetting as the scrub brush with pressure, and repair work as the repair. Cabling is accurate for hard blockages, roots, and localized clogs. Jetting excels at full-pipe cleaning, oil, sludge, and scale. Repair or lining resolves geometry problems, damaged sections, and significant intrusions.

If your primary has a solitary root invasion at a joint and the pipeline is or else solid, cabling adhered to by root-specific jetting offers you clean wall surfaces and a much longer interval in between visits. If your kitchen area line is slow on a monthly basis and the video camera shows heavy oil lengthwise, jetting is worth the financial investment. If the camera reveals a collapse, a deep stomach, or a major balanced out, miss duplicated cleaning and rate the repair. In Alexandria, numerous laterals are shallow near your house and much deeper near the curb. Situating the issue may expose a repair just three feet deep next to the front actions, not a ten-foot dig in the street.

Real instances from Alexandria blocks

On a row of 1920s block homes near Braddock Road, 3 neighbors called within two months with the exact same problem: slow first-floor toilets, gurgling bathtub drains, and occasional basement flooring drain moisture after tornados. The shared element was a clay sector right before the city primary, gotten into by roots. Each home had a various format, however the cam informed the very same tale. The initial property owner selected biannual origin cutting. The second selected hydro jetting plus a foam root therapy. The third set up an area repair work before a prepared patio improvement. A year later on, all three remained delighted, each with an option matched to their budget and tolerance for repeating maintenance.

In a split-level west of Fort Ward, a family members battled with a kitchen area line that obstructed every six weeks. The run took a trip via a completed ceiling and transformed two times previously dropping to the primary. Cable passes opened flow, yet oil returned quickly. We jetted the line with a small spinning nozzle at moderate pressure, then purged with hot water and degreaser. The cam revealed a tidy, intense inside. We relocated the air admission valve to improve airing vent, which reduced the sink's slowness. With nothing else changed, they went eighteen months before the following service telephone call, which one was for a washroom sink catch, not the kitchen.

What you can do today before calling

If a solitary component is slow, clear the catch and check the air vent. Often a bird nest or a fallen leave floor covering on a flat roof vent develops adverse pressure that mimics a clog. For a persistent cooking area sink that is still draining pipes gradually, local hydro jetting service a long, steady warm water run can press soft oil past a sticky area. Stay clear of pouring chemicals into the drainpipe. They can burn a technology during solution, and they hardly ever touch the real blockage. If multiple fixtures at the most affordable degree are backing up, stop making use of water and ask for sewer cleaning. Remaining to run water risks flooding and damages, and any additional discharge will certainly pressurize the blockage.

Why do plumbers say not to use drain cleaner?

Chemical drain cleaners can damage pipes, especially older metal or PVC plumbing. They often fail to fully remove clogs and instead push debris deeper. Repeated use can cause corrosion, leaks, and pipe failure. They also pose safety risks due to toxic fumes and chemical burns.
